impl UpdatePoliciesStep {
/// Check for conflicts between prefill and decode worker configurations for a model.
fn check_worker_conflicts(&self, model_id: &str, workers: &[Arc<dyn Worker>]) {
let prefill_workers: Vec<_> = workers
.iter()
.filter(|w| {
w.metadata()
.labels
.get("disaggregation_mode")
.map(|s| s.as_str())
== Some("prefill")
})
.collect();
let decode_workers: Vec<_> = workers
.iter()
.filter(|w| {
w.metadata()
.labels
.get("disaggregation_mode")
.map(|s| s.as_str())
== Some("decode")
})
.collect();
if prefill_workers.is_empty() || decode_workers.is_empty() {
return;
}
// Compare configurations of prefill vs decode workers
if let (Some(pw), Some(dw)) = (prefill_workers.first(), decode_workers.first()) {
let pl = &pw.metadata().labels;
let dl = &dw.metadata().labels;
// Define keys to check for equality
let keys_to_check = ["tp_size", "dp_size", "load_balance_method"];
for key in keys_to_check {
let p_val = pl.get(key);
let d_val = dl.get(key);
if p_val != d_val {
warn!(
"Model {} has conflicting {}: prefill={:?}, decode={:?}",
model_id, key, p_val, d_val
);
}
}
// Specific check for Data-Parallel consistency
if let Some(dp_size) = pl.get("dp_size").and_then(|s| s.parse::<usize>().ok()) {
if dp_size > 1 {
let plb = pl.get("load_balance_method").map(|s| s.as_str());
if plb != Some("follow_bootstrap_room") {
warn!(
"Model {} has dp_size > 1 but load_balance_method is not 'follow_bootstrap_room' on prefill workers. This may cause rank mismatch in disaggregated mode.",
model_id
);
}
}
}
}
}
}
